floor towards attic (uninhabitable) timber frame construction, suspended, dry, Gipsplatte
Fire performance | REI | 60 |
---|---|---|
maximum span = 5 m; maximum load Ed,fi = 3,66 kN/m² (without floor construction)

Thermal performance | U | 0,18 W/(m2K) |
Diffusion | adequate | |

Acoustic performance | Rw (C;Ctr) | 63 dB (-4; -11) |
Ln,w (Cl) | 55 dB (0) | |
[CI50-2500] = [6] dB

Mass per unit area | m | 54,0 kg/m2 |
Calculation based on gypsum plaster board type DF GKF

Thickness [mm] | Building material | Thermal performance | Reaction to fireklasse EN | ||||
---|---|---|---|---|---|---|---|
λ | μ min – max | ρ | c | ||||
A | 18,0 | OSB | 0,130 | 200 | 600 | 1,700 | D |
B | 240,0 | spruce wood floor joists (80/*); e=625 | 0,120 | 50 | 450 | 1,600 | D |
C | 240,0 | mineral wool [038; ≥30] | 0,038 | 1 | 30 | 1,030 | |
D | vapour barrier sd≥ 15m | 1000 | |||||
E | 60,0 | acoustic direct hanger decoupled with CD-profile (a=400) | |||||
F | 25,0 | gypsum plaster board type DF (2x12,5 mm) or | 0,250 | 10 | 800 | 1,050 | A2 |
F | 25,0 | gypsum fibre board (2x12,5 mm) | 0,320 | 21 | 1000 | 1,100 | A2 |
